A water soluble and air-stable tripalladium cluster

Dalton Trans. 2012 May 21;41(19):5782-4. doi: 10.1039/c2dt30079f. Epub 2012 Apr 5.

Abstract

Complexation of 2,7-dipyridin-2-ylnaphthyridine (bpnp) with a mixture of (PhCN)(2)PdCl(2) and Pd(2)(dba)(3) resulted in the formation of a water soluble and air-stable tripalladium cluster [Pd(3)(bpnp)(2)Cl(2)]Cl(2), which was characterized by NMR spectroscopic and X-ray crystallographic analyses.
